Property tax in Chêne-Bernard

35.71%

municipal rate on buildings, set in 2025 · unchanged since 2023

Median for towns of its size band: 31.79%.

In 2024, Chêne-Bernard collected 26 k€ in property and residence taxes, or 23% of its revenue.
